Output e74d76a820a6d28cdcaf491a6f13a150005faeee1d4f205bc38e7dde20a77c52:0

value
23590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eedc7c1daecfe3d3fe0b37940127b4a1a00054da OP_EQUALVERIFY OP_CHECKSIG
address
1NmyxDBd35soxWEr41JueFzuFKw4Uwsnbc
transaction
e74d76a820a6d28cdcaf491a6f13a150005faeee1d4f205bc38e7dde20a77c52
spent
true